The Ohio State Buckeyes

In the capital city, Buckeye Fever is pretty much a requirement. This area really supports their sports team and goes the extra mile for the beloved college players. The Ohio State University is an educational center of higher learning, as well as a main hospital in the area. Don't be offended if everything you see is about this team. Scarlet and Grey are pretty much run the town, and tailgating at the OSU Stadium is a major pastime. If you have a chance and come during the season, why not visit the stadium and catch a game?

Cameron Mitchell Restaurants

Now, like any great city, the food here is in ample selection and has diverse offerings. However, exclusive to Columbus is the Cameron Mitchell Legacy and several of his eateries. Choose from Cameron's American Bistro, Cap City Fine Diner & Bar, The Guild House, Marcella?u2022u2019s, Martini Modern Italian, Mitchell's Ocean Club, and Molly Woo's Asian Bistro. His restaurants are world famous, but the headquarters is here in the capital city.

Franklin Park Conservatory and Botanical Gardens

With over 80 acres of spectacular plants and other offerings, the Franklin Park Conservatory and Botanical Gardens is a great spot for a day of relaxation. This botanical garden is open daily to the public, and is one of the oldest structures in the city. Today, there are more than 400 different plant species and they have something from each climate zone. The Bonsai Courtyard has numerous seasonal displays, which includes orchids and bonsai collections. Also, in this area are more than 40 species of palms. 

Zoo and Aquarium

If you love animals, you will adore the Columbus Zoo and Aquarium. They welcomed new lion cubs this year that are growing quickly. Take a relaxing boat ride on the Scioto River, or view one of the many aquariums and animals on display. Rated the best zoo in 2012, it is clean, spacious and has some amazing attractions. The Zoombezi Bay addition brings fun and games to a place that children love. The zoo got world recognition on December 22, 1956. They were the first zoo to have a western lowland gorilla in captivity. Colo was born and is still living at the zoo. At the age of 57, she has quite an extended family now. She is currently the oldest living gorilla in captivity. The Zoo has helped many zoos around the world with birthing and keeping gorillas. Jack Hannah is famous for keeping this zoo in its great condition and has brought a great deal of fame to the park too.

German Village

One of the most historic areas in this city is German Village. The German immigrants settled here in the 19th century and in those days held one-third of the city's population. On December 30, 1974, the city was added to the National Register of Historic Places. It is a Preserved American Community and includes some great restaurants and iconic buildings. Schmitt's is a local legend. Known for their Bahama mama brats and crÅme puffs overstuffed with Bavarian crÅme, their food is sure to please. If you visit no other restaurant on your trip, this one is a must experience for yourself.
